Why do some small businesses succeed while others fail?

That is the question one young entrepreneur faces in this illuminating business parable for our times. Loops reveals the soul-searching story of Tony, a business student who doesn’t understand why he can’t quit school and work in the family business.

Then his professor surprises him with an unusual final exam— a twelve-week, summer-long study of the small businesses in his local area. This simple real-world assignment opens Tony’s eyes to the most important lessons an entrepreneur can learn, such as how to:

  • Manage “experience zones”
  • Build strong customer relations through “vision moments”
  • Standardize key processes for employees
  • Innovate, improve, and maintain quality
  • Accomplish real results by “closing the loops”

As you follow Tony’s journey, you’ll receive a week-by-week crash course on the seven essential loops for small business. You will learn how to distinguish yourself from the competition, improve your operations, and close the loops. Best of all, you’ll discover innovative ways to apply the loops concept to every challenge you face, with every endeavor, in any economy.

When you close the loops, you open the door—to limitless opportunities.
